Output 644b847833b00013ac5d9bc22ca0b610ed39a41b133b7857ca0866c4c4f0f30b:23

value
143631
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88a91aa149c8f08ecab65a19e1b1be4012f33f6e OP_EQUALVERIFY OP_CHECKSIG
address
1DTbUeGJ7ivQwqqDTw5oxqMM6hDAmrYuQR
transaction
644b847833b00013ac5d9bc22ca0b610ed39a41b133b7857ca0866c4c4f0f30b
confirmations
223664
spent
true